Kett Turton: The Flea Theatre Interview , 2015

 

 

#serials writer, Kett Turton (above), chats with The Flea’s Audience Development Manager, Ellen Mullen.

 

ELLEN: When did you first hear about The Flea; what led you here?

 

KETT: I heard about the Flea through Crystal Arnette, whomeI was working with at the time on a play for NY Fringe.  

 

ELLEN: Does your #serial this week have a title yet?

 

KETT: Yes it does, although I might change it. It’s called Running in a Dream.  

 

ELLEN: What’s on your theater to see list this Spring?

 

KETT: I hear great things about The Flick at Barrow St.  I’m excited to see Bear Slayer this weekend at Ars Nova.

 

ELLEN: Word on the internet is that you started acting in local theater when you were  4.  What led you to playwriting?

 

KETT: Yeah, acting, theater and writing were in my world from a young age. I’ve always written but it was more of a cathartic hobby until recently. My professional life focussed on acting, mainly in film and TV. I’m happy to say that seems to be shifting now. I’m not entirely sure what’s causing it. Acting teaches me about writing and writing teaches me about acting.  

 

ELLEN: You do a ton of film work.  What do you love about theater, and what do you love about film?  

 

KETT: Film opened up to me when I was a teenager. I was in the right place at the right time. Film is wonderful to work in as an actor, but if your focus is exclusively on acting it can sometimes feel as though you’re a living prop. Theater and film acting should feed into each other I think. One adds to your experience and ability in the other.
